Latest Patents

Wouter's latest patents reflect his innovative approach to polymerization. One notable patent details the creation of dipped formed latex articles utilizing branched block copolymers derived from an alkenyl aromatic hydrocarbon and 1,3-diene monomer system. By polymerizing these materials in the presence of an anionic initiator at controlled temperatures, and subsequently coupling them with a multifunctional coupling agent, he has crafted polymers that exhibit high solids content and low zero shear viscosities. These advancements are particularly valuable for manufacturing latex products such as condoms and gloves, which benefit from improved durability and performance.

In a related invention, Wouter outlines a process for forming rubber latex from branched polymers. This method emphasizes the efficiency of using branched block copolymers and polyisoprene homopolymers, also aiming to produce rubber cements that can serve as effective latices for a variety of applications.
